Angesichts der Netzwerkfähigkeit von X könnte diese Möglichkeit für Lehre, Support und Teamwork durchaus Verwendung finden - insbesondere, wenn die X-Session via Xnest verteilt werden kann und die Pointer nicht lokal vorhanden sein müssen...
Siedler Multiplayer war cool, das Problem war nur die Steuerung mit Joystick für den 2. Player (oder war ich damals einfach nur nicht fähig das mit 2 Mäusen hinzubekommen? War damals ja noch ein kleines Kind *g*)
das problem war wohl, dass die amiga mäuse nicht mit den pc mäusen kompartibel sind, obwohl beide die selbe rs232 schnittstelle nutzen - äußerlich ist die gemeine PC Maus aber nicht von der Amiga Maus zu unterscheiden, vllt lag da das Problem
Sorry wegen des komischen Satzes. Was ich sagen wollte ist das zwar beide einen D-Sub 9 Stecker haben, der Amiga-Mausport aber keine RS232 Schnittstelle ist.
heißt das, man kann mit tastatur a in fenster x tippen/markieren und mit tastatur b in fenster y weitertippen/markierte text aus x einfügen? klingt großartig
Das heisst also auch, der eine sitzt am Schreibtisch am Monitor und der andere kann am TV Gerät zB surfen, ohne das man sich gegenseitig stört, wenn man dann den Bildschirm aufteilt, per Twinview? Das ist ja dann der Oberhammer!! Oder der eine arbeitet und der andere spielt dann Counterstrike? Also wenn das geht, dann fress ich nen Besen
Um mal ernst zu bleiben: JA! Und das sogar sehr gut, wie ich finde. Könnten ruhig paar Frames mehr sein, aber das liegt wohl eher an meiner alten Kiste hier. Saug dir einfach den Steamclient oder kopier dein CS bzw Steamordner komplett rüber und starte es einfach mal. So hab ich das auch gemacht und es lief. Wegen den FPS aber, zock ich das weiterhin unter Win. Aber der Steamclient soll ja bald auch für Linux kommen, hoffenlich noch dieses Jahr.
Das Problem wird aber sein, daß es eine Weile dauert bis dann die Tools dann in die X-Konfogtools eingeflossen sind, möchte man nicht die xorg.conf manuell editieren.
Ich habe bei mir nur 2 Monitore verschiedener Aüflösung, die ich getrennt betreibe. D.h. andere Auflösung, anderes Hintergrundbild und die Anwendung startet auf dem Monitor von den sie "angeklickt" wurde. Mit etwas Bastelei und Hilfe des NVidia-Xtools ging es schliesßlich...
Sehr interessant. Das werd ich auch mal versuchen, wenn ich mehr Zeit habe. Ich hoffe, ich krieg das so hin wie bei dir, denn so viel Plan hab ich davon leider noch nicht
Hmm wie ist das denn dann in Zukunft, wenn ich meine externe Maus an den Laptop anschließe... (was ich sehr oft mache, weil ich das Touchpad nicht besonders mag)
Werde ich dann in in Zukunft zwei Mauszeiger auf dem Bildschirm sehen?
aktuell ist das Touchpad ja auch nicht automatisch deaktiviert und in Zukunft kannst dann mit dem Tochpad die Musik-Lautstärke regeln und mit der externen Maus inzwischen normal arbeiten
du könntest dann aber Fenster beim verschiebe vergrößern oder mit der einen Maus etwas markieren und mit der anderen schaltflächen bedienen, du könntest ganz nebenbei solitär oder minesweeper spielen
Ja ne, ist klar... endlich kann ich zwei Jobs parallel erledigen Verdammt nur, dass ich das nicht mit meinem 'Hyperthreading" Hirn auf die Peilung bekomme
verdammt, du hast recht, DualCore CPUs, 2 Monitore und jetzt auch noch Multipointer X, wenn sich das rumspricht glauben die bald wirklich, wir können und müssen 2 Dinge gleichzeitig machen
... wird dann wohl der Anschluss zweier Tastaturen und Mäuse an einen X-Server mit zwei Monitoren. Und wenn Mitarbeiter 1 keine Lust mehr auf Arbeit hat, schiebt er Mitarbeiter 2 die Textverarbeitung auf den Monitor. "Hier, mach Du mal weiter"
An sowas dachte ich auch. 2 Arbeitsplätze an einem PC -> spart Hardware und Strom. Allerdings müsste man dann das Konzept noch weiter Spinnen, daß die jeweiligen Mäuse und Tastaturen auch Benutzern zugeordnet sind und das root-Terminal dann nicht einfach nur durch anklicken von einem nicht privilegierten User gekapert wird ...
Habe mich durch einige how-tos gelesen. Es soll ja angeblich funktionieren, kann jemand praktische Erfahrungen beisteuern? Was braucht es fuer fluessiges Arbeiten von 2 Personen an einem Rechner an Hardware/Performance fuer einfaches Surfen/Bueroarbeit?
bei Multiseat brauchst du schon mehrere Clipboards bei MPX würde das eher nerven
Stell dir mal vor, du warst mit deiner 3D-Maus gerade in Google-Earth und hast einen Ort kopiert und möchtest das ganze jetzt mit der Tastatur mit Ctrl-V in deine Textverarbeitung einfügen.
Da du nach wie vor der einzige Anwender der ganzen Geräte bist willst du bestimmt trotzdem ein zentrales Clipboard,oder?
hab hier Multiseat für mich und meine Freundin am laufen. Erstmal vorweg: funktioniert super! Einzige Voraussetzung ist das Vorhandensein von zwei Grafikkarten (es gibt da aber auch Overlay Server, mit dem soll das wohl auch mit mehreren Monitoren an einer Grafikkarte funktionieren) da X zweimal gestartet wird und jede Instanz eine eigene physische Grafikkarte benötigt. Eingesetzt werden hier zwei NVIDIA Karten (GeForce 7600 GS und GeForce 8600 GT) mit einem Mainboard das eigentlich SLI Unterstützung bietet. Bei mir sogar mit zwei Bildschirmen und TwinView, bei meiner Freundin normal mit einem Bildschirm. Multiseat mit X11 ist eigentlich kein Hexenwerk, USB Tastaturen und Mäuse sind da aber von Vorteil Aber es geht auch mit 2x PS/2 Tastaturen und zwei USB Mäusen.
Und Performance.. hab hier nen Core2Duo und wir beide arbeiten eigentlich ganz normal. Und seitdem beide Grafikkarten über PCIe (vorher hatte meine Freundin eine billige PCI Grafikkarte, für Büro hat es voll ausgereicht) funktioniert auch die 3D Beschleunigung hervorragend, so dass wir zwischendurch auch gleichzeitig eine Runde WoW mit wine spielen können.
Das Video zeigt sehr schön, wie ich meinem Mitbenutzer das Texteingabefenster quasi unterm Hintern wegziehen oder verdecken kann. Da lassen sich bestimmt wunderbare Kleinkriege für den Heimgebrauch aufziehen, die Desktop-Games können die Distributoren nun getrost weglassen.
Ich hoffe das wird auch so funktionieren wie ich mir das gerne wünsche. Zum Beispiel: wenn über mehrere laufende X-Server hinweg, sprich wenn ich am rechten Monitor im eigenen X Server eine Applikation laufen habe welche den Zugriff auf den Desktop-Manager sperrt, ich am linken Monitor im anderen X Server mit einer weiteren Tastatur und Maus den Browser bedienen, oder in einem Messenger Programm tippseln kann.
Du hast wie viele andere nicht ganz begriffen, worum's eigentlich geht.
Das Arbeiten mit mehreren X-Servern und daran angeschlossenen Peripheriegeräten geht schon seit vielen Jahren. Wie lange, kann ich nicht sagen, weil es schon ging, als ich mit Linux in Kontakt kam, aber das ist schon ein paar Jahre her:-)
Man baut einfach ein paar PCI-Grakas ein (mit den modernen Mobos mit mehreren PCIe x8 wird das sogar richtig performant!) und schließt entsprechend viele USB-Tastaturen an. Im Netz gibt es diverse Beschreibungen, wie man die X-Server dann konfiguriert.
Im Artikel ging es darum, EINEN Desktop mit mehreren Zeigegeräten zu steuern. Das ist viel komplizierter, da sich die Dinger ja gegenseitig den Fokus klauen etc. Das Konzept ist halt sehr neu und widerspricht in Teilen der alten Logik. Das es jetzt trotzdem geht, ist die eigentliche Meldung...
Der Artikel sagt ja darüber hinaus, dass viele Toolkits mehrere Mäuse oder Tastaturen nicht unterstützen. Weiß jemand, welche Toolkits funktionieren und welche noch als Sorgenkinder betrachtet werden?
Geh einfach davon aus das kein einziges Toolkit das von Hause aus unterstützt. Wie soll ein X-basiertes Toolkit auch eine Fähigkeit unterstützen die es bisher im X nicht gab ...
Etwas off-topic: Weiss jemand, wann das neue x.org release kommt? Es war ja erst für März geplant, dann Ende April, dann hiess es im Mai noch... Kann keine Infos finden, auch auf der Mailingliste anscheinend nicht.
mit der fernbedienung in der rechten hand kann man auf was zeigen und bedienen, mit dem nunchuck in der linken hand kann man auch auf was zeigen und betätigen.......kommt halt auf das spiel/software an die diese funktionen dann unterstützen.......
oder bei neuen wii-balance-board gibts ein spiel in dem muss man mit dem board per gewichtsverlagerung steuern und mit den beiden fernbedieungen andere aktionen ausführen......
ok, ok, das ist jetzt nicht direkt so wie von x.org, aber die ansätze gehen doch auch in diese richtung, nur das ganze dann am pc mit linux.......erinnert mich so an filme wie minority report wo sie in der luft rumfuchteln mit den daten "handschuhen".......die zukunft kommt näher.....ziemlich schnell sogar!
> kommt halt auf das spiel/software an die diese funktionen dann unterstützen....... Also eigentlich muss die Anwendung selbst nur Zusatzfunktionen anders handhaben, die sich aus der Benutzung von zwei oder mehr Eingabegeräten ergeben. Dinge wie die Darstellung der Mauszeiger oder die Aktivierung von Menüs oder Scrollbars funktionieren sofort, wenn das Windowing-System (X.org auf Linuxsystemen) das unterstützt, die Anwendungen selbst kriegen ja nur Input-Events, die problemlos von mehreren Mäusen/Tastaturen/you name it gleichzeitig ausgelöst werden können.
Was für ein Nerd-Video.. . Was soll's, jetzt kann sich zumindest jeder einfallslose Nerd vorstellen, wie vier Eingabegeräte auf einen Display aussehen..
schau dir mal die anderen Videos an, die zeigen eher nützliche Anwendungen: http://wearables.unisa.edu.au/mpx/videos/MPX2.mpg http://wearables.unisa.edu.au/mpx/videos/mpx_demo.mpg http://wearables.unisa.edu.au/mpx/videos/gimp.mp4
Interessant, dass die Meldung am gleichen Tag kommt, wie auf heise die Iphone-Windows7 Multitouch Meldung: http://www.heise.de/newsticker/meldung/108566
Was hat Multitouch mit dem Artikel zu tun? Es geht hier um Tastaturen und Mäuse, nicht um "Ich beweg mal einfach meine Hand hier und her und tu was gegen mein Gewicht"
Normalerweise simuliert ein Touch-Eingabegerät bei einem Fingerdruck den Mauszeiger. Will man mehrere Finger berücksichtigen (Multitouch), muss man mehrere "Eingabegeräte" verwalten können, also letztlich mehrere Mauszeiger. Dass sie dann nicht als mehrere Mauszeiger verstanden werden, sondern als _ein_ "Gerät" mit mehreren Zeigerpunkten, ist dann ja "nur noch" Interpretationsfrage.
Was machen denn die Windowmanager damit? Immerhin sind die doch darauf programmiert dass ein Fenster aktiv ist und der Rest im Hintergrund. Heißt das ich muss zum Beispiel einen speziellen Metacity-build nehmen? Oder einen ganz anderen Windowmanager?
Gruß, LX
Die Amiga Mäuse hatte *keine* RS232 Schnittstelle, sie hatten ebenso wie PC-RS232 Mäuse einen D-Sub 9 Stecker.
hamwa damals bis zum abkotzen gezockt
OLPC-Initiatorin-entwickelt-neues-Notebook-Display
(mal ganz abgesehen von Googles Android und dessen Multitouch-Oberfläche)
lg
Erik
lg
Erik
und bitte ein Video auf YouTube
Viel SPass beim ausprobieren.
da gibts shon einige Beispiele
http://cs.senecac.on.ca/~ctyler/ruby/
http://www.c3sl.ufpr.br/multiterminal/index-en.php
http://netpatia.blogspot.com/2006/09/multiseat-computer-with-ubuntu.html
http://linuxgazette.net/124/smith.html
Das Problem wird aber sein, daß es eine Weile dauert bis dann die Tools dann in die X-Konfogtools eingeflossen sind, möchte man nicht die xorg.conf manuell editieren.
Ich habe bei mir nur 2 Monitore verschiedener Aüflösung, die ich getrennt betreibe. D.h. andere Auflösung, anderes Hintergrundbild und die Anwendung startet auf dem Monitor von den sie "angeklickt" wurde.
Mit etwas Bastelei und Hilfe des NVidia-Xtools ging es schliesßlich...
bye
Werde ich dann in in Zukunft zwei Mauszeiger auf dem Bildschirm sehen?
Das fände ich nicht so toll
Gruß, LX
und in Zukunft kannst dann mit dem Tochpad die Musik-Lautstärke regeln und mit der externen Maus inzwischen normal arbeiten
ist doch cool!
Verdammt nur, dass ich das nicht mit meinem 'Hyperthreading" Hirn auf die Peilung bekomme
lg
Erik
Habe mich durch einige how-tos gelesen. Es soll ja angeblich funktionieren, kann jemand praktische Erfahrungen beisteuern? Was braucht es fuer fluessiges Arbeiten von 2 Personen an einem Rechner an Hardware/Performance fuer einfaches Surfen/Bueroarbeit?
/Fred
lg
Erik
Man müsste für jede Tastatur und jede Maus eine eigene Zwischenablage haben, sonst ist das Chaos bereits vorprogrammiert.
bei MPX würde das eher nerven
Stell dir mal vor, du warst mit deiner 3D-Maus gerade in Google-Earth und hast einen Ort kopiert und möchtest das ganze jetzt mit der Tastatur mit Ctrl-V in deine Textverarbeitung einfügen.
Da du nach wie vor der einzige Anwender der ganzen Geräte bist willst du bestimmt trotzdem ein zentrales Clipboard,oder?
hab hier Multiseat für mich und meine Freundin am laufen. Erstmal vorweg: funktioniert super! Einzige Voraussetzung ist das Vorhandensein von zwei Grafikkarten (es gibt da aber auch Overlay Server, mit dem soll das wohl auch mit mehreren Monitoren an einer Grafikkarte funktionieren) da X zweimal gestartet wird und jede Instanz eine eigene physische Grafikkarte benötigt. Eingesetzt werden hier zwei NVIDIA Karten (GeForce 7600 GS und GeForce 8600 GT) mit einem Mainboard das eigentlich SLI Unterstützung bietet. Bei mir sogar mit zwei Bildschirmen und TwinView, bei meiner Freundin normal mit einem Bildschirm. Multiseat mit X11 ist eigentlich kein Hexenwerk, USB Tastaturen und Mäuse sind da aber von Vorteil
Aber es geht auch mit 2x PS/2 Tastaturen und zwei USB Mäusen.
Und Performance.. hab hier nen Core2Duo und wir beide arbeiten eigentlich ganz normal. Und seitdem beide Grafikkarten über PCIe (vorher hatte meine Freundin eine billige PCI Grafikkarte, für Büro hat es voll ausgereicht) funktioniert auch die 3D Beschleunigung hervorragend, so dass wir zwischendurch auch gleichzeitig eine Runde WoW mit wine spielen können.
Gruß Michael
vorallem das hotplug
linuX rulezZZ!!
Ich hoffe das wird auch so funktionieren wie ich mir das gerne wünsche.
Zum Beispiel: wenn über mehrere laufende X-Server hinweg, sprich wenn ich am rechten Monitor im eigenen X Server eine Applikation laufen habe welche den Zugriff auf den Desktop-Manager sperrt, ich am linken Monitor im anderen X Server mit einer weiteren Tastatur und Maus den Browser bedienen, oder in einem Messenger Programm tippseln kann.
*gespannt bin*
Das Arbeiten mit mehreren X-Servern und daran angeschlossenen Peripheriegeräten geht schon seit vielen Jahren. Wie lange, kann ich nicht sagen, weil es schon ging, als ich mit Linux in Kontakt kam, aber das ist schon ein paar Jahre her:-)
Man baut einfach ein paar PCI-Grakas ein (mit den modernen Mobos mit mehreren PCIe x8 wird das sogar richtig performant!) und schließt entsprechend viele USB-Tastaturen an. Im Netz gibt es diverse Beschreibungen, wie man die X-Server dann konfiguriert.
Im Artikel ging es darum, EINEN Desktop mit mehreren Zeigegeräten zu steuern. Das ist viel komplizierter, da sich die Dinger ja gegenseitig den Fokus klauen etc. Das Konzept ist halt sehr neu und widerspricht in Teilen der alten Logik. Das es jetzt trotzdem geht, ist die eigentliche Meldung...
mit der fernbedienung in der rechten hand kann man auf was zeigen und bedienen, mit dem nunchuck in der linken hand kann man auch auf was zeigen und betätigen.......kommt halt auf das spiel/software an die diese funktionen dann unterstützen.......
oder bei neuen wii-balance-board gibts ein spiel in dem muss man mit dem board per gewichtsverlagerung steuern und mit den beiden fernbedieungen andere aktionen ausführen......
ok, ok, das ist jetzt nicht direkt so wie von x.org, aber die ansätze gehen doch auch in diese richtung, nur das ganze dann am pc mit linux.......erinnert mich so an filme wie minority report wo sie in der luft rumfuchteln mit den daten "handschuhen".......die zukunft kommt näher.....ziemlich schnell sogar!
bye
Alaska
Also eigentlich muss die Anwendung selbst nur Zusatzfunktionen anders handhaben, die sich aus der Benutzung von zwei oder mehr Eingabegeräten ergeben. Dinge wie die Darstellung der Mauszeiger oder die Aktivierung von Menüs oder Scrollbars funktionieren sofort, wenn das Windowing-System (X.org auf Linuxsystemen) das unterstützt, die Anwendungen selbst kriegen ja nur Input-Events, die problemlos von mehreren Mäusen/Tastaturen/you name it gleichzeitig ausgelöst werden können.
lg
Erik
lg
Erik
Irgendwie hakt es nicht nur mit der Grammatik, sondern auch mit der Logik bei Dir.
Gute Besserung!
http://wearables.unisa.edu.au/mpx/videos/MPX2.mpg
http://wearables.unisa.edu.au/mpx/videos/mpx_demo.mpg
http://wearables.unisa.edu.au/mpx/videos/gimp.mp4
http://www.heise.de/newsticker/meldung/108566
Es geht hier um Tastaturen und Mäuse, nicht um "Ich beweg mal einfach meine Hand hier und her und tu was gegen mein Gewicht"